Stoltenberg believes that the supply of aircraft to Kiev will not make NATO a party to the conflict
The alliance countries will consider this issue at a meeting in Brussels on February 14-15, the Secretary General noted
NATO defense ministers will discuss at a meeting in Brussels on February 14-15 the possibility of supplying aircraft to Ukraine, but this will take a lot of time. This was stated on Monday by the Secretary General of the alliance Jens Stoltenberg at a press conference on the eve of the ministerial meeting.

Poland gave Ukraine 250 T-72 tanks
President Mateusz Morawiecki noted that Warsaw also intends to transfer to Kiev 60 upgraded T-72 and PT-91 Twardy, 14 Leopard
Poland has transferred 250 T-72 tanks to Ukraine, and in the future will transfer 60 upgraded T-72 and PT-91 Twardy and 14 Leopard. This was announced on Monday by Polish Prime Minister Mateusz Morawiecki at a press conference in Stockholm after talks with Swedish Prime Minister Ulf Kristersson.

Spiegel: The Bundeswehr will begin next week to train the AFU military to control Leopard 2
The training will take place at a military training ground in the Lower Saxon town of Munster
The Bundeswehr (Armed Forces of Germany) will begin training the Ukrainian military to control Leopard 2 tanks in the middle of next week. This was reported on Saturday by Der Spiegel, citing its own sources.
